Abstract
A new flat CRT is developed by means of multi-line thermal cathodes. Using this method, a large area full-color fiat CRT (30-50 in. diagonal screen) is possible.
This study focuses on production of a full-color flat CRT with a 34 in. diagonal screen, 30 to 60 mm in thickness and having 700×500 pixels. Because of its simple construction, a low production cost can be realized.
Before developing a large full-color display, a prototype with a small screen which displays a mono chrome image in a demountable vacuum chamber is tested. The size of this displayed image is 20 mm×20 mm, and the image has 110×26 pixels, and a 46 ft-L brightness.
